Ioannina, a city of unrivaled beauty nestles on the western shore of the lake Pamvotis. The city of Legends and Traditions, as it is known, is the capital and largest city of Epirus. Blessed with a great number of rivers, dense greenery, rough mountains, as well as comfortable accommodation options and facilities, the city attracts many tourists and sports enthusiasts throughout the year.
If you are seeking for an adventure not far from the city, Ioannina will not disappoint you! Kayaking in Pamvotis lake is an excellent opportunity to admire the stunning scenery of the region and an alternative way to visit the small picturesque island that lies in the middle of the lake. As you row in the placid waters, you can see rare bird species, hiding in the wetland. It is considered to be an easy route that lasts about 2:30 hours and welcomes kayakers of all experience levels. All you need to bring is a second pair of running shoes and a towel, as everything else is provided by local schools.
Kayaking in Pamvotis Lake is a thrilling experience that can take place at any time of the year, depending on the weather conditions. Finally, do not miss the opportunity to visit Pavlos Vrellis Museum that hosts wax effigies which are displayed in life size and are inspired by the Greek history.

Mount Olympus is the highest mountain in Greece, known worldwide for its mythological importance, as according to the religion of the ancient Greeks, the 12 "Olympian" gods lived there. Located in Pieria region, on the borders of Macedonia and Thessaly, this incredible mountainous massif has a number of peaks with the highest of all, called Mytikas, reaching a top elevation of 9573 ft / 2918 m and is surrounded by deep gorges and areas of outstanding biodiversity.
